The global Dry Port Development market is witnessing significant expansion as countries invest in inland logistics infrastructure to enhance trade efficiency, reduce congestion at seaports, and support growing international freight volumes. Dry ports, also known as inland ports, act as intermodal hubs that streamline cargo movement by linking seaports to inland distribution centers, thereby optimizing supply chains and reducing transportation costs.
The surge in global trade, rapid industrialization, and adoption of smart logistics solutions are key factors driving the development of dry ports across regions. Governments and private players are increasingly investing in rail-connected and road-linked dry ports to improve cargo handling, minimize transit delays, and enhance customs clearance efficiency.

Market Overview
The global dry port development market was valued at USD 11.3 billion in 2023 and is projected to reach USD 22.7 billion by 2032, growing at a CAGR of 7.8% during the forecast period. The rising demand for efficient cargo movement, growing trade volumes, and the need to reduce congestion at major seaports are driving market growth. Dry ports also enable better inventory management, enhanced customs processing, and seamless integration of multimodal transportation systems.
Investment in smart port technologies, automated container handling systems, and real-time tracking solutions further supports the expansion of dry port infrastructure. Regions with high import-export activities are witnessing accelerated adoption, as stakeholders aim to improve supply chain efficiency and reduce operational costs.

Key Market Drivers
1. Growing Global Trade Volumes
The rapid growth of international trade, particularly in Asia-Pacific and Europe, is a major driver for dry port development. Increasing imports and exports require efficient inland logistics hubs to ensure timely and cost-effective cargo delivery, reducing bottlenecks at congested seaports.
2. Infrastructure Modernization Initiatives
Governments across the globe are prioritizing logistics infrastructure development, including the establishment of rail-linked dry ports, automated customs facilities, and multimodal transport networks. These initiatives help streamline cargo movement and enhance regional trade competitiveness.
3. Rising E-commerce and Supply Chain Optimization
The exponential growth of e-commerce has increased demand for faster and more reliable logistics solutions. Dry ports facilitate efficient warehousing, inventory management, and inland distribution, ensuring timely delivery for both B2B and B2C segments.
4. Environmental and Operational Benefits
Dry ports reduce road congestion and lower carbon emissions by shifting cargo from road to rail transport. They also enhance operational efficiency by consolidating cargo handling, customs clearance, and storage in a single inland facility.
Market Segmentation Insights
By Type
Public Dry Ports: Developed and operated by government entities to support regional trade infrastructure.
Private Dry Ports: Managed by private logistics companies offering specialized services to commercial clients.
Public-Private Partnership (PPP) Dry Ports: Collaborative models combining government support with private investment for enhanced efficiency.
By Cargo Type
Containerized Cargo: Dominates the market due to growing container shipping activities and standardized cargo handling.
Bulk Cargo: Includes commodities like minerals, grains, and chemicals, which benefit from centralized inland logistics hubs.
Other Cargo Types: Includes specialized shipments requiring secure and controlled handling.

Regional Insights
Asia-Pacific
Asia-Pacific is expected to dominate the market due to high trade volumes, expanding industrial production, and rapid urbanization. Countries like China, India, and Japan are investing heavily in dry port infrastructure to support the efficient movement of goods and decongest major seaports.
North America
North America holds a significant share owing to established logistics networks, advanced port infrastructure, and strong government support for inland cargo hubs. The U.S. and Canada are key contributors to market growth.
Europe
Europe exhibits steady growth, supported by the EU’s integrated transport network, trade facilitation initiatives, and demand for efficient inland freight operations. Germany, the Netherlands, and Belgium are prominent markets for dry port development.
Rest of the World
Latin America, the Middle East, and Africa are gradually adopting dry ports to support increasing trade and industrialization. Government policies promoting logistics modernization are expected to drive future growth in these regions.

Market Trends and Opportunities
Integration of Smart Technologies: The deployment of AI, IoT, and blockchain solutions is enhancing operational visibility, predictive maintenance, and automated cargo handling at dry ports.
Multimodal Transport Expansion: Dry ports are increasingly connecting with rail, road, and inland waterways, enabling seamless cargo movement and reducing dependence on congested seaports.
Sustainability Initiatives: Environmental regulations and corporate sustainability goals are encouraging the adoption of rail-based cargo transport and energy-efficient operations in dry port facilities.
Private Sector Participation: Growing private investments and public-private partnerships are enabling faster dry port development and improved service quality.
Competitive Landscape
The dry port development market is competitive, with key players focusing on infrastructure expansion, technology integration, and strategic collaborations. Prominent market participants include DP World, Hutchison Ports, PSA International, China Merchants Group, and APM Terminals. Companies are investing in high-capacity, technology-enabled dry ports to meet increasing demand from global trade and e-commerce sectors.
